However, in the protracted Covid-19 pandemic, the implementation of restrictions on community activities (PPKM) was implemented which resulted in changes in certain dietary behavior to overcome covid-19. This study aims to analyze dietary behavior during covid-19 during PPKM. This type of research is an analytic survey with a cross sectional design. Respondents aged 18 years and over as the population and samples taken by accidental sampling were 493 participants. Data were collected using research questionnaires and data analysis by independent t-test or ANOVA analysis. The results Keywords : Covid-19, diet behavior, PPKM obtained that most of the participants self-reported that they had recently reduced eating out and the proportion of people who chose to use supplements to prevent covid- 19 had increased substantially during PPKM by 275 (55,8%), less than half of the participants took recommended dietary behaviors, including individual food portions and participants who followed these behaviors had better dietary diversity. In conclusion, during the PPKM period, participants still followed certain dietary behaviors to overcome covid-19. While some dietary behaviors are adopted to help prevent transmission, such as avoiding eating together and taking multivitamins.
